{"data":{"id":"us-ca/civ-9356","jurisdiction":"us-ca","citation":"CIV § 9356","heading":"","body":"A stop payment notice is not effective unless given before the expiration of whichever of the following time periods is applicable:\n(a) If a notice of completion, acceptance, or cessation is recorded, 30 days after that recordation.\n(b) If a notice of completion, acceptance, or cessation is not recorded, 90 days after cessation or completion.","path":["Civil Code - CIV","DIVISION 4.
